Express endless affection with our Infinite Love Tribute, a delicate open-heart funeral wreath handcrafted by Flowers Harold Park. This elegant design features clouds of soft gypsophila, beautifully accented with a single white rose to symbolise purity, remembrance and sincere love. Trails of fresh ivy complete the heart shape, creating a graceful tribute that feels both modern and timeless.

Perfect for funerals, memorials or a final farewell, this heart-shaped floral tribute is created with care by our skilled florists in Harold Park. Each arrangement is made to order, ensuring the freshest blooms and a truly personal touch. The deluxe size pictured offers generous dimensions of approximately 43cm (17") in height and 42cm (16.5") in width, ideal for placing beside the coffin or on a stand.

We offer reliable local flower delivery from Flowers Harold Park, so your tribute arrives in perfect condition and on time. If certain flowers are out of season, we thoughtfully substitute with blooms of similar colour, style and quality to maintain the overall look and sentiment.
